    Tuner using my MPVI2 to tune with his PC

    My Tuner, to save me a few dollars, wants to use my MPVI2 which is licensed to my vehicle already for tuning my car.
    Does he just need to plug it in and do a resync to get it to work? He was asking me for an application key, which is only for the older MPVI interface.
